Classification of finite dimensional modules over string algebras
Macháč, Ondřej ; Šťovíček, Jan (advisor) ; Žemlička, Jan (referee)
In this thesis we classify indecomposable finite dimensional modules over string alge- bras. In the introductory part we define string algebras and string modules and band modules. In the third chapter we prove the classification theorem and define functors used. In the fourth and fifth chapter we verify assumptions on the functors regarding string modules or band modules, respectively. In the last chapter we show that these functors are sufficient and we finish proofs of all the remaining assumptions of the main theorem. At last we show examples of classification. 1

Fragments of silence
Machač, Ondřej ; Chuchlíková, Ida (referee) ; Mléčka, Jan (advisor)
Diploma thesis “Fragments of silence” explores the landscape of Broumov region. This thesis reacts to a current problematic relationship of people and nature - overturism. This work endeavors to bring an alternative to visiting nature and to inspire people to take a trip even outside the main center of interest. The proposal consists of seven small architectural interventions in hidden places, which have been already altered by human activity. Interventions seek for the essence of these places, they present new ways how to complete those places and initiate new relations, experiences and feelings. The goal of this thesis is to show vision of gentle ways how micro architecture can enter the valuable landscape.

Extending Access Control List in Dokuwiki
Macháč, Ondřej ; Kočí, Radek (referee) ; Smrčka, Aleš (advisor)
The goal of this bachelor thesis is to introduce the Wiki systems, especially DokuWiki. It deals with history, legal aspects and possibility to create pluggable modules (alias plugins). Plugins are also main theme of this work. At first, a simple plugin for user access rights is designed. Afterwards is extended plugin's functionality with advanced settings of permissions and is also created the ability of automatic user login based on specific entry informations.
